WebCorypha lecomtei is a species of plant in the family Arecaceae. It is only growing in Thailand, Cambodia and Vietnam. It is threatened by habitat loss. [citation needed] Corypha lecomtei (Common name Cay la buong ) is one of the species used to make palm-leaf manuscripts. Two … WebMar 5, 2024 · Buli (Buri Palm – “Corypha utan) The Buri or locally known as buli is a tropical plant that has multiple uses of its parts. Buli is one of the largest members of the Palm family which is native to India, Malaysia, Indonesia, New Guinea, Australia, and the Philippines.
